Seriously... and Im a huge Pacers fan.

If they dont score in transition they struggle. Their offense has no movement. They just settle for playing 1v1 on O. Usually they just give it to George and see if he can do anything 1v1. Its all strictly 1v1 offense. The lack of a creative PG KILLS them. West is 1 of the best mid range post players in the game. But rarely gets open because they dont have a PG that can get to the rack so the D never collapses. And it hurts Hibbert as well.

The 2 guys that can get to the rim are PG and Lance. And they are leading the pacers in assists. But also in turnovers. And Lance isnt the smartest player in the league so a lot of the time he misses the open pass or easy play. And George needs to get to the rim more than he does. Settles for outside shoots too much.

If Im the Pacers, Im trying to trade up and get Elfrid Payton in the draft.
